nginx设置反向代理的时候如何设置要访问的网站里的链接也都一起反向代理呢?

wolfram直接访问太慢了,刚好我有一个国外的服务器,就想代理或反向代理一下自己访问,但是有时候想要点击wolfram搜索到的链接,有些链接无法从国内直接访问,怎么让这些链接也通过服务器代理?谢谢~

阅读 3.5k
1 个回答

把你的 nginx 设置成正向代理,把你电脑浏览器的 proxy 配置成该 nginx。
举例:

user www;
worker_processes 1;
error_log /var/log/nginx/error.log debug;
 
events {
    use epoll;
    worker_connections 1024;
}
 
http {
    resolver 8.8.8.8;
    server {
        listen 8088;
        location / {
            proxy_pass http://$http_host$request_uri;
        }
    }
}
撰写回答
你尚未登录,登录后可以
  • 和开发者交流问题的细节
  • 关注并接收问题和回答的更新提醒
  • 参与内容的编辑和改进,让解决方法与时俱进
推荐问题